I bought the "UP" letters from the dollar store and used spray adhesive to attach a map from Spain (that I already had). I cut around the edges of the letter after spraying with an exacto knife. I've been wanting letters like this for forever and it literally cost me $2. I've seen them posted here and here for a minimum of $12 per letter.
